The Comprehensive Guide to Obtaining a Driver's License in the UK
Obtaining a driver's license in the United Kingdom represents a considerable turning point for many people. The procedure, packed with regulative requirements and useful assessments, needs extensive preparation and understanding. This guide intends to offer detailed insights into the journey of acquiring a UK driving license, from the preliminary application to passing the driving test.
Understanding the Types of UK Driving Licenses
Before delving into the procedure, it's vital to understand the various types of driving licenses readily available in the UK. The main licenses consist of:
Provisional License: This allows people to learn to drive under particular conditions, normally while accompanied by a qualified driver licence uk.
Complete License: After passing the driving test, people receive a complete license, allowing them to drive independently.
Specialized Licenses: These are booked for particular vehicle classifications, such as motorbikes (category A) or large items lorries (category C).
The Step-by-Step Process of Getting a UK Driving License
Acquiring a driving license in the UK usually includes several distinct steps. Below is a detailed breakdown of the process:

Step 1: Apply for a Provisional License
People should be at least 17 years of ages to apply for a provisionary driving license in the UK. The application can be made online or through post. Secret requirements consist of:
- Evidence of identity (e.g., passport or nationwide ID).
- A recent passport-sized photo.
- A charge of ₤ 34 (online) or ₤ 43 (by post).
The provisionary license enables new drivers to begin their learning journey.
Action 2: Learn to Drive
When the provisional license is gotten, individuals can begin discovering to drive. This can be accomplished through:
- Private practice: This includes driving with a qualified driver who's at least 21 years old and has held a complete license for at least three years.
- Driving lessons: Enrolling in an acknowledged driving school can provide structured learning and expert instruction.
Step 3: Take the Theory Test
After obtaining sufficient driving practice, the next step is to take the theory test. This test consists of 2 parts:
Multiple-Choice Questions: Candidates are required to respond to 50 questions with a passing mark of 43.
Hazard Perception Test: Test-takers need to recognize possible dangers using video, with a maximum score of 75 points.
The theory test is designed to examine a person's understanding of road indications, rules, and safe driving practices. Prospects need to pass this test before progressing to the practical driving test.
Step 4: Book and Take the Practical Driving Test
As soon as the theory test is passed, prospects can schedule their useful driving test. The dry run consists of:
- A vehicle safety check (revealing knowledge of fundamental car upkeep).
- An on-road driving evaluation lasting around 40 minutes.
- Maneuver tasks that check particular driving abilities.
Prospects should show competence in various driving scenarios to pass.
Step 5: Receive a Full Driving License
Upon effectively passing the useful test, candidates will get uk driving licence a pass certificate. They can then apply to upgrade their provisionary license to a complete driving license. This is typically done online or by sending out the pass certificate and provisional license to the DVLA.

Often Asked Questions (FAQs)
Q1: What is the expense of obtaining a UK driving license?
The overall cost can differ, however people ought to budget for:
- Provisional License: ₤ 34 (online driving licence) or ₤ 43 (post).
- Theory Test: Approximately ₤ 23.
- Dry Run: Approximately ₤ 62 (weekday) or ₤ 75 (weekend).
- Driving lessons: Varies, however normally around ₤ 25-₤ 40 per lesson.
Q2: How long does it require to get a full driving license?
This differs by individual and can vary from a few months to over a year, depending upon personal schedules, lessons taken, and success in passing each test.
Q3: Can I practice driving with a provisionary license?
Yes, you can practice driving with a provisionary license, however only if accompanied by a qualified driver.
Q4: What if I stop working a test?
Failing a test prevails. You can retake the theory test as quickly as you feel ready. For the dry run, you should wait a minimum of 10 days before rebooking.
Q5: What should I do if I lose my license?
If a driving license is lost or stolen, people should report it to the DVLA and look for a replacement. This can be done online.
